Compulsory process definition

Compulsory process. ’ means any subpoena, CID, access order, or order for a report issued by the Commission.

Compulsory process means the institution of any action, including ex parte application for an inspection warrant or its equivalent.

More Definitions of Compulsory process

Compulsory process means any court order, including a search warrant, a subpoena or administrative subpoena, or any other legal process seeking to compel the disclosure of records or information;
